Understanding Today's Crossword Puzzle
The clue "Early video game" corresponds to the answer "PONG." Here's why the clue matches the answer:
- Historical Relevance: PONG is often regarded as one of the earliest video games to gain widespread popularity.
- Innovative Concept: PONG, developed by Atari, introduced the simple yet revolutionary concept of a digital recreation of table tennis.
- Cultural Impact: PONG paved the way for the video game industry, becoming a symbol of the burgeoning era of electronic entertainment in the early 1970s.
- Recognizable Name: PONG is a distinctive and memorable title that immediately evokes the image of the classic game.
In conclusion, the clue "Early video game" perfectly aligns with the answer "PONG" due to its historical significance, innovative gameplay, cultural impact, and widespread recognition within the gaming community.
